Vilnius to Smarhoñ - Language, Currency, Distance, How to Reach, Expenses, Best time to go, What to Eat, Where to Go, FAQ

Language

The official language of Lithuania is Lithuanian. However, Russian is also widely spoken. In Smarhoñ, Belarusian is the official language. However, Russian is also widely spoken.

Currency

The official currency of Lithuania is the euro (€). The official currency of Belarus is the Belarusian ruble (Br).

Distance

The distance between Vilnius and Smarhoñ is approximately 100 kilometers (62 miles).

How to Reach

There are several ways to reach Smarhoñ from Vilnius.

  • By bus: There are several buses that run daily from Vilnius to Smarhoñ. The journey takes approximately 2 hours.
  • By train: There is one train that runs daily from Vilnius to Smarhoñ. The journey takes approximately 2 hours and 30 minutes.
  • By car: The journey takes approximately 1 hour and 30 minutes.

Best time to go

The best time to visit Smarhoñ is during the summer months (June-August). However, it is also a popular destination during the winter months (December-February) when there is snow on the ground.

What to Eat

There are several traditional Belarusian dishes that you should try when visiting Smarhoñ. Some of the most popular dishes include:

  • Draniki: Potato pancakes
  • Borscht: Beetroot soup
  • Golubtsi: Cabbage rolls
  • Zhurek: Sour rye soup
